oracle格局化日期,什么是日期格局化?
时间:2025-01-11阅读数:12
在Oracle数据库中,能够运用 `TO_CHAR` 函数来格局化日期。这个函数能够将日期转化为字符串,而且能够指定格局。例如,要将日期格局化为“YYYYMMDD”格局,能够运用以下代码:
```sqlSELECT TO_CHAR FROM DUAL;```
这儿 `SYSDATE` 是Oracle中的一个体系日期函数,回来当时体系日期和时刻。`DUAL` 是一个特别的表,一般用于履行不触及实践数据的操作,如核算或格局化日期。
假如你想要将日期格局化为其他格局,例如“DDMONYYYY”,能够运用以下代码:
```sqlSELECT TO_CHAR FROM DUAL;```
“DD”表明日,而“MON”表明月份的英文缩写。还有许多其他格局选项,如“HH24:MI:SS”表明24小时制的时刻,包含小时、分钟和秒。
依据你的详细需求,你能够挑选不同的格局选项来格局化日期。
Oracle数据库中日期格局化的全面攻略
什么是日期格局化?

日期格局化是指将日期和时刻数据转化为特定格局的字符串或从字符串转化为日期和时刻数据的进程。在Oracle数据库中,日期格局化关于数据的展现、存储和交流都至关重要。
Oracle日期格局化函数

TOCHAR:将日期或时刻数据转化为字符串。
TODATE:将字符串转化为日期或时刻数据。
SYSDATE:获取当时体系日期和时刻。
TOCHAR函数

TOCHAR函数能够将DATE或TIMESTAMP数据类型转化为字符串,并依照指定的格局显现。以下是一个简略的比如:
SELECT TOCHAR(hiredate, 'YYYY-MM-DD') AS formattedhiredate FROM employees;
在这个比如中,咱们假设有一个名为employees的表,它有一个名为hiredate的日期列。咱们运用TOCHAR函数将hiredate列的日期格局化为YYYY-MM-DD格局,并将成果列命名为formattedhiredate。
SYSDATE函数

SYSDATE函数用于获取当时体系日期和时刻。以下是一个示例,展现怎么运用SYSDATE函数获取当时日期并以YYYY-MM-DD HH24:MI:SS的格局显现:
SELECT TOCHAR(SYSDATE, 'YYYY-MM-DD HH24:MI:SS') AS formattedcurrentdate FROM DUAL;
在这个比如中,咱们运用DUAL表(Oracle中的一个特别单行单列表,常用于不需求从表中挑选数据的查询)来履行查询。DUAL表在Oracle中是隐含存在的,不需求创立。
日期格局化参数
格局符号
描绘
YYYY
四位年份
MM
两位月份
DD
两位日期
HH24
24小时制小时
MI
分钟
SS
秒
日期格局化示例

SELECT TOCHAR(SYSDATE, 'YYYY-MM-DD') FROM DUAL; -- 成果:2024-12-11
SELECT TOCHAR(SYSDATE, 'YYYY/MM/DD HH24:MI:SS') FROM DUAL; -- 成果:2024/12/11 14:30:45
SELECT TOCHAR(SYSDATE, 'DD-MON-YYYY') FROM DUAL; -- 成果:11-DEC-2024
SELECT TOCHAR(SYSDATE, 'DD/MM/YYYY') FROM DUAL; -- 成果:11/12/2024
日期格局化留意事项
在进行日期格局化时,需求留意以下几点:
保证日期格局与希望的格局共同。
在转化字符串为日期时,保证字符串格局正确。
在运用TOCHAR函数时,格局字符串中的空格和引号需求正确运用。
Oracle数据库中的日期格局化功用十分强壮,能够协助用户轻松地将日期和时刻数据转化为所需的格局。经过运用TOCHAR、TODATE和SYSDATE等函数,用户能够轻松地处理日期和时刻数据,进步数据展现和存储的功率。
本站所有图片均来自互联网,一切版权均归源网站或源作者所有。
如果侵犯了你的权益请来信告知我们删除。邮箱:[email protected]
猜你喜欢
-
磁力数据库
磁力数据库首要用于存储和办理磁力链接的元数据信息,包含文件称号、巨细、创立时刻、种子数量等。这些信息协助用户快速找到并下载他们感兴趣的文件。以下是几种常用的数据...
2025-02-25数据库 -
征信大数据查询,了解个人信誉情况的新途径
查询个人征信大数据能够经过以下几种方法:1.中国人民银行征信中心官网:拜访中国人民银行征信中心官网(http://www.pbccrc.org.cn/...
2025-02-25数据库 -
mysql数据库怎样导入sql文件,MySQL数据库导入SQL文件详解
MySQL数据库导入SQL文件通常是经过指令行东西`mysql`或图形界面东西如phpMyAdmin等来完结的。以下是运用指令行东西`mysql`导入SQL文件的根本进程:1.翻开指令行东西:翻开你的指令行东西,如Windows的CMD、Linux的Terminal等。2.登录MySQL服务器:...。
2025-02-25数据库 -
oracle数据库导出,全面解析与操作攻略
在Oracle数据库中,导出数据一般是指将数据库中的数据导出到文件中,以便于备份、搬迁或剖析。Oracle供给了多种导出东西和办法,其间最常用的包含:1.SQLPlus:运用SQLPlus的`exp`指令能够导出整个数据库或指定的表、用户等。2.DataPump:OracleDataP...。
2025-02-25数据库 -
向量数据库检索大模型,向量数据库助力大模型检索,敞开智能年代新篇章
向量数据库(VectorDatabase)是一种用于存储和检索高维向量数据的数据库体系。它们一般用于机器学习和人工智能范畴,特别是在处理自然言语处理、计算机视...
2025-02-25数据库